🐱🐶💙 Happy #GlobalRecyclingDay! What could you be recycling to help our animals at Bath Cats & Dogs Home (RSPCA Bath & District Branch)? You may be surprised! • Blankets and towels. These are really useful in the cattery and kennels (as modelled by Parsley looking cosy with his donated blankets here). We can’t take duvets or pillows sorry, they're tricky to wash and get messy if ripped. • Office items. If you run an office or business printer, you can have a collection box from #RecycleForCharity which donates to us for every recycled cartridge. And if you are having an office clear out, take a look at #AGoodThingUK who match businesses with equipment to charities who can claim it. • Pre-loved clothes and accessories. Perhaps you’ve grown out of it, or out of love with it, but you think someone else would wear it? Then either drop it in to one of our five Charity Shops, or add onto eBay as a charity listing. • Pet items. We welcome new and nearly-new pet items. Things that would be useful include dog harnesses, pet beds and blankets, cat scratching posts, toys and coats. Apart from the printer cartridges, all other items can be donated to our Charity Shops or to our rehoming centre at Claverton Down. Guide Dogs New South Wales is proud to be a donation partner of the New South Wales Container Deposit Scheme! The NSW container deposit scheme, Return and Earn is the largest litter reduction scheme introduced in NSW. Return and Earn began rolling out across NSW on 1 December 2017 in response to the Premier's goal of reducing the volume of litter in the state by 40% by 2020. In 2020 there was a 52% reduction in the volume of eligible container litter in NSW, and over 300,000 tonnes of materials recycled. You can recycle your eligible containers to one of over 600 return points across NSW and donate 10 cents per container to Guide Dogs NSW! To donate: 1. Collect eligible drink containers. Look for the 10-cent mark to confirm eligibility. 2. Find your nearest refund point by heading to https://lnkd.in/gu4pa3nq and typing in your postcode. 3. Donate your refund to Guide Dogs New South Wales You can donate to Guide Dogs New South Wales via the container deposit scheme by searching for Guide Dogs New South Wales when donating at a collection point or by downloading the free Return and Earn app and processing your donation via the app! I use a charity called 'A Good Thing' (link in comments) who link up companies like myself or anyone else who has product, to charities that can use unwanted items. It's genius. I have about 250 pens branded Firefly Merchandise which I've had sitting round for a long time so I figured this would be a great donation. I uploaded on Friday and this morning, I've received this: "Hi there, Please could we have 50 pens? We're a small charity in Reading that provides horticultural therapy (using gardening to improve mental health and wellbeing) to people with mental health issues, learning difficulties and physical disabilities. We're committed to sustainaibility at our garden, e.g. turning our garden waste into lots of lovely compost, not using chemicals. Our client gardeners would make use of your pens when working on their journals, where they keep a record of their achievements at the garden, our school groups in the amazing garden-themed arts and crafts they produce, and we'd use them for admin. And we'd collect them from you by bike! Thanks, Siân" I highly recommend using this charity if you have old stock which might be merch or even old office furniture. It's a great way to help someone local and get your products recycled. #charitydonation #recycling #supportlocal #donation #QueenOfMerch #globalrecylcingday

When decluttering and getting organized, we all feel good when we donate things we no longer like, need, or use. It can be easy, however, to use "donation" as a crutch or an excuse not to toss something that *should* be tossed. I am talking about items that are too worn, tattered, broken, and unusable. Here is what I know for sure: you are not a bad person, or not environmentally conscious if you toss something that fits a category above. Let things go. Lighten your life. And the next time you purchase or bring something in, be more discerning so you can reduce waste and not end up in the same situation again. 💡
